Ahead of the rapidly approaching 2026 midterms, Republicans and Democrats in states across the country are engaged in heated redistricting battles. What started with Texas' effort to redraw its congressional map earlier in 2025 has led to other states, including California and Missouri, to do the same.Now, redistricting battles are shaping up in Florida, Illinois, Kansas, Maryland and Virginia.Florida Republicans are engaged in a fight over the creation of a House map that has the potential to net the GOP several seats, The Hill reported.
